Output 3e762877c9334206febbe3164f952636214bc7eed404aa97dfd632c105ba5401:1

value
1442002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1fb2ce2853efb2996f9afa6ea8e401c89b1c0c OP_EQUAL
address
35iKdRzmDPTacFRdqzuqqsKfhJWr4nUFi2
transaction
3e762877c9334206febbe3164f952636214bc7eed404aa97dfd632c105ba5401
spent
true